aboutsumma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orJozanLeClerc <bousset.rudy@gmail.com>2020-03-11 00:36:54 +0100
committerJozanLeClerc <bousset.rudy@gmail.com>2020-03-11 00:37:13 +0100
commit1bfb92324f267291f556cb464ea42a07d3c8224a (patch)
tree4d1b5c1b0d06340682f920e852681fa38c21e4ed /src
parentMerge branch 'floor-opti-smart' (diff)
download42-cub3d-1bfb92324f267291f556cb464ea42a07d3c8224a.tar.gz
42-cub3d-1bfb92324f267291f556cb464ea42a07d3c8224a.tar.bz2
42-cub3d-1bfb92324f267291f556cb464ea42a07d3c8224a.tar.xz
42-cub3d-1bfb92324f267291f556cb464ea42a07d3c8224a.tar.zst
42-cub3d-1bfb92324f267291f556cb464ea42a07d3c8224a.zip
Freed leaks
Diffstat (limited to '')
-rw-r--r--src/ft_init_lists.c2
-rw-r--r--src/ft_raycasting.c2
2 files changed, 1 insertions, 3 deletions
diff --git a/src/ft_init_lists.c b/src/ft_init_lists.c
index 82f5c0e..bd2ae74 100644
--- a/src/ft_init_lists.c
+++ b/src/ft_init_lists.c
@@ -76,8 +76,6 @@ static int8_t
cl->f_rgb = ft_init_rgb();
cl->c_rgb = ft_init_rgb();
cl->rlist = ft_init_s_ray();
- if (!(cl->rlist.wall_dist_tab = (float*)malloc(1 * sizeof(float))))
- return (-1);
cl->currlvl = 0;
cl->walltexgood = 0;
ft_init_funptr(cl);
diff --git a/src/ft_raycasting.c b/src/ft_raycasting.c
index 5c57044..221c43d 100644
--- a/src/ft_raycasting.c
+++ b/src/ft_raycasting.c
@@ -87,7 +87,6 @@ void
uint16_t i;
t_win *wl;
- ft_memdel((void**)&cl->rlist.wall_dist_tab);
wl = &cl->wlist;
if (!(cl->rlist.wall_dist_tab =
(float*)malloc(sizeof(float) * cl->wlist.x_size)))
@@ -107,5 +106,6 @@ void
}
ft_floor_cast(cl);
i = 0;
+ ft_memdel((void**)&cl->rlist.wall_dist_tab);
ft_memdel((void**)&cl->rlist.wall_bz);
}